The Ultimate Suno AI Custom Mode Guide: Crafting Songs That Match Your Vision

Suno AI’s Custom Mode gives you unparalleled control over the music generation process, allowing you to craft high-quality, personalized songs. Unlike Simple Mode, which limits input to 200 characters, Custom Mode provides:

  • Custom Lyrics: Input your own lyrics or guide the AI on themes and structures.
  • Style of Music: Define genre, mood, vocal characteristics, and instrumental elements.
  • Title Control: Shape the AI’s interpretation by providing a targeted song title.

Understanding Suno AI Custom Mode

Key Differences Between Simple and Custom Modes

Feature Simple Mode Custom Mode
Input Length Up to 200 characters Up to 3,000 characters
Lyrics Control AI generates lyrics User-supplied lyrics
Style Specification Limited genre input Detailed genre, mood, and instrument control
Custom Titles No control over title User-defined titles
Vocal Characteristics Pre-set styles Custom vocal direction

Step 1: Mastering Lyrics in Custom Mode

Structuring Your Lyrics

To guide Suno AI effectively, organize your lyrics using a clear song structure with section tags. This ensures the AI understands transitions between verses, choruses, and bridges.

Common Song Structure:

[Intro]
Instrumental or mood-setting lyrics

[Verse 1]
Your storytelling verse with vivid imagery

[Chorus]
Catchy, memorable hook with repeated phrases

[Verse 2]
Develop the narrative or introduce new ideas

[Chorus]
Repeat the memorable hook

[Bridge]
Contrasting section with emotional shift

[Final Chorus]
Climactic, intensified final chorus

Step 2: Crafting Powerful Style Prompts

The Style of Music field is where you define the sonic identity of your song. A well-crafted prompt includes:

  1. Genre and Subgenre: Be precise (e.g., “acoustic folk-pop” instead of “pop”).
  2. Mood and Atmosphere: Capture the emotional essence (e.g., “uplifting, nostalgic”).
  3. Vocal Characteristics: Specify voice type, gender, tone, and intensity.
  4. Instruments and Production: Mention key instruments and desired effects.

Example Style Prompts:

  • Folk Americana, melancholic, warm male baritone vocals, acoustic guitar and harmonica, vintage tape warmth.
  • 80s synthwave pop, nostalgic and ethereal, female soprano vocals, synth pads and gated reverb drums.
  • Hip-hop trap with gospel influences, powerful tenor vocal, syncopated hi-hats and deep bass, cinematic string swells.

Step 3: Emulating Famous Artists Without Naming Them

Since you can’t explicitly name artists, use descriptive techniques to evoke their signature styles.

Artist-Style Conversion Table:

Artist Name Safe Prompt Description
Jimmy Buffett Tropical island folk with steel drums and laid-back acoustic guitars.
Johnny Cash Classic outlaw country with deep, raspy baritone vocals and twangy guitar.
Taylor Swift Modern country-pop with heartfelt storytelling, female soprano, acoustic guitars, and catchy hooks.
Mariah Carey 90s R&B ballad with powerful melismatic female vocals and lush harmonies.

Step 4: Using Meta Tags to Structure the Song

Meta tags help Suno AI maintain structure and consistency across song sections. Use these tags to define sections and effects.

Common Meta Tags:

  • [Intro] – Instrumental opening or lyrical introduction.
  • [Verse] – Main storytelling sections.
  • [Chorus] – Repeated hook or central message.
  • [Bridge] – Contrasting section to add variety.
  • [Ad-lib] – Improvisational vocal parts.
  • [Solo] – Instrumental solos (e.g., [Solo: electric guitar]).
  • [Outro] – Closing section to wind down the song.

Step 5: Extending and Refining Songs

Suno AI generates short segments (typically 1-2 minutes), but you can use the Extend feature to create full-length songs.

How to Extend a Song:

  1. Generate the initial segment in Custom Mode.
  2. Use the Extend button and specify the continuation point.
  3. Input additional lyrics in the same structure to guide the extension.
  4. Maintain consistency by copying the original style prompt.

Step 6: Troubleshooting and Refining

Here are some solutions for common issues:

Problem Solution
Vocals don’t match style Specify vocal characteristics more clearly or use synonyms.
Song feels disjointed Use consistent tags and maintain thematic cohesion.
Style mismatch Break down the style prompt into more granular elements.
Repetitive lyrics Use diverse vocabulary and alter line structure.
